Because there is so little space for an editorial cartoon to make an impact, the cartoonist often uses symbols or
allusions as shorthand for the meaning of cartoons. In the bubble map above, think of some symbols or allusions
associated with your topic.

A symbol is an object that represents or stands for something else.


An allusion is a brief reference to a person, place, thing or idea of historical, cultural, literary or political significance.
